Crowds flock to Coquitlam for Canada Day

Town Centre Park in Coquitlam was buzzing with activities on July 1.

Ten Souljers got the crowd dancing in Town Centre Park for Coquitlam's Canada Day celebrations last night (Monday).

The Vancouver party band performed hits from Canadian musicians and got the audience singing to Queen's Bohemian Rhapsody — as well as the national anthem — before the sky lit up with pyrotechnics at 10 p.m.

But, for the eight hours prior, families gathered on the festival site (east of Lafarge Lake) to take in the activities and to watch the entertainment.
